Example Data Table
| Fractional inches | Decimal inches | Centimeters |
|---|---|---|
| 1/8 | 0.125 | 0.3175 |
| 1/4 | 0.25 | 0.635 |
| 1/2 | 0.5 | 1.27 |
| 1 1/4 | 1.25 | 3.175 |
| 2 3/8 | 2.375 | 6.0325 |
Formula Used
First convert the mixed fraction into decimal inches. Then multiply that value by 2.54.
For decimal input, use: centimeters = decimal inches × 2.54. The conversion factor is exact.

Read the Parts of a Fraction
A fraction describes part of one inch. The numerator is the top number. The denominator is the bottom number. For example, 3/8 represents three parts from eight equal parts. A mixed measurement combines whole inches with a fraction. For example, 2 3/8 inches means two full inches plus three eighths. The calculator adds these values before converting. It can also handle improper fractions. Entering 11/8 produces the same fractional value as 1 3/8.
Apply the Exact Conversion Factor
The standard conversion factor is exact. One inch equals 2.54 centimeters. First, divide the numerator by the denominator. Next, add that decimal fraction to the whole inches. Finally, multiply the total inches by 2.54. For example, 1 1/2 inches becomes 1.5 inches. Multiply 1.5 by 2.54. The final measurement is 3.81 centimeters. This method works for every valid fractional inch value.
Select Useful Precision
Choose a precision that matches your project. Two decimal places work well for general measurements. Three or four places help with machining, engineering, and scientific work. Extra digits do not improve a rough measurement. They only display more calculation detail. Always select a precision appropriate for the tool. A tape measure may not justify four decimal places. A digital caliper often can.
Avoid Common Input Errors
Check the fraction before calculating. The denominator cannot be zero. The numerator should usually be smaller than the denominator for a proper fraction. However, improper fractions are still valid. A denominator of sixteen is common on inch rulers. Denominators such as two, four, eight, sixteen, thirty-two, and sixty-four are also common. Use the exact marked fraction where possible. Avoid estimating between marks until necessary.

Build Better Measurement Habits
Good measurement practice starts with clean reference points. Align the ruler edge with the object edge. Read straight across the scale. Do not view the marks at an angle. This reduces parallax error. Keep units labeled in notes and drawings. Write cm after metric results. Write in after inch results. Convert once, then reuse the confirmed value. Repeated rounding can create small differences. For safety, test fit pieces before final assembly. This simple routine protects time, materials, and finished quality.
